In response to overwhelming public demand, doggie drag queen RuPawl is launching a new line of canine clothing and accessories inspired by the queens of RuPaul’s Drag Race.
Doggie Drag (doggiedrag.com) promises to be the one-stop shop for all your doggie drag needs. The collection features everything your four-legged diva will need from feather boasand sequined dog tags to Doggie Drag’s very own Queen Mutha wig with a tulle bow and adjustable straps.
“Our line of dog clothing and accessories are about celebrating individuality and self-expression,” says Dr. José Lizárraga, the founder and CEO of Doggie Drag. “Four-legged divas can shine as bright as the queens on the show. They deserve the opportunity to express their resplendence, nerve, and talent, too.”
The fierce and sassy chihuahua rescued by Lizárraga and his partner Dr. Arturo Cortez has been an Instagram sensation since 2017 when they first started modeling canine-crafted interpretations based upon some of RuPaul Drag Race’s most iconic outfits including Ginger Minj’s Pop Art look from All Stars 6, Willow Pill’s blue strawberry gown reimagined with blue Kong chew toys, Mistress Isabelle Brook’s puff gown, and Sasha Colby’s gown that paid homage to Beyoncé.
